Yongjun Zhou is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Control and Systems Engineering and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Yongjun Zhou has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 481 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 6 papers in Control and Systems Engineering and 5 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Yongjun Zhou’s work include Additive Manufacturing and 3D Printing Technologies (2 papers), Advancements in Battery Materials (2 papers) and Engineering Structural Analysis Methods (2 papers). Yongjun Zhou is often cited by papers focused on Additive Manufacturing and 3D Printing Technologies (2 papers), Advancements in Battery Materials (2 papers) and Engineering Structural Analysis Methods (2 papers). Yongjun Zhou coll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Denmark. Yongjun Zhou's co-authors include Yu Zhao, Tracy M. Sioussat, Stephen Ledbetter, Donald R. Senger, Janice A. Nagy, H F Dvorak, Elizabeth Masse, Arlene J. Hoogewerf, K T Yeo and Lantu Gou and has published in prestigious journals such as Chemistry of Materials, Applied Energy and Inorganic Chemistry.
